Why s402?
The Problem
HTTP has a status code for payments: 402 Payment Required. It has been reserved since 1999 but never standardized. Every API that charges money invents its own auth-key-plus-billing system, and every AI agent that needs to pay for an API call needs custom integration code for each provider.
That is a lot of glue code. And it doesn't compose.

Why Now
Three things converged:
AI agents spend money. LLM-powered agents make thousands of API calls per session. They need to pay programmatically, not through human-managed billing portals.
Sui has sub-second finality. Payment confirmation in ~400ms means the agent can pay and get data back in a single user-perceived request. On EVM chains, 12-second block times make this impractical.
Programmable Transaction Blocks. Sui's PTBs allow verify + settle in a single atomic transaction. No temporal gap between "looks valid" and "money moved." This eliminates an entire class of race conditions.
What s402 Is
s402 is a wire format for HTTP 402 on Sui. It defines:
- What goes in the headers — base64 JSON in three headers (
payment-required,X-PAYMENT,payment-response) - What the JSON looks like — typed requirements, payloads, and responses
- Five payment schemes — different economics for different use cases
- Error codes with recovery hints — so agents can self-recover without human intervention
s402 is not a payment SDK. It does not include Sui SDK code, transaction builders, or RPC clients. It is a 16 KB TypeScript package with zero runtime dependencies that defines the protocol layer. You build the Sui integration on top.
Five Schemes, One Protocol
| Scheme | What It Does | Best For |
|---|---|---|
| Exact | One payment per request | Simple API calls, x402 interop |
| Prepaid | Deposit upfront, call off-chain | High-frequency APIs (500x gas savings) |
| Escrow | Time-locked vault with dispute resolution | Digital goods, freelance payments |
| Stream | Per-second micropayments | AI inference, video, real-time data |
| Seal | Pay-to-decrypt via Sui SEAL | Paywalled content, encrypted files |

Wire Compatibility with x402
x402 by Coinbase established HTTP 402 payments on EVM. s402 uses the same HTTP headers and base64 encoding — an x402 client sending an exact payment can talk to an s402 server with zero code changes.
s402 extends the format with Sui-native capabilities (additional schemes, PTB-based settlement, mandate delegation) while maintaining backward compatibility. See the full comparison.
